8.2. Virtuoso toolbar doesn't appear, even though Virtuoso is running

Symptoms

Virtuoso is running (shows in the system tray, next to the clock), but when the user holds Ctrl down and slides the mouse to the side of the screen, Virtuoso doesn't appear.

Discussion

We have seen a number of cases where some other application prevents the Virtuoso toolbar from being the top most window on your Windows desktop.  This means that when the user places the mouse on the side of the screen, the Virtuoso toolbar does not receive the notification telling it to show itself.

It is also possible that the user has placed the Virtuoso toolbar on the other side of the screen, or is not holding the correct keyboard keys down while sliding the mouse.  These settings can be easily checked by right clicking on the Virtuoso system tray icon, Settings.

Resolution

If the Virtuoso toolbar is no longer the topmost window, right clicking on the Virtuoso system tray icon (next to the clock) is sufficient to bring it to the front.  After right clicking, the user can now slide the mouse to the side of the screen and the Virtuoso toolbar should appear.
